Modelling Spectral Properties of Non-Equilibrium Atomic Hydrogen Plasma
G D'Ammando;LD Pietanza;G Colonna;S Longo;M Capitelli
2010
Abstract
A model to predict the emissivity and absorption coefficient of atomic hydrogen plasma is presented in detail.
